UNITED STATES v. COLUMBIA PICTURES CORPORATION


169 F.Supp. 888 (1959)

UNITED STATES of America, Plaintiff, v. COLUMBIA PICTURES CORPORATION, Screen Gems, Inc., and Universal Pictures Company, Inc., Defendants.

United States District Court S. D. New York.

January 22, 1959.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Victor R. Hansen, Asst. Atty. Gen., Anti Trust Division, by John Sirignano, Jr., Brooklyn, N. Y., Edward J. Harrison, Streator, Ill., George Reycraft, Washington, D. C., Attorneys, Department of Justice, for plaintiff.

Schwartz & Frohlich, Arthur H. Schwartz, Stewart G. Schwartz, and Davis, Polk, Wardwell, Sunderland & Kiendl, New York City, Theodore Kiendl, Taggart Whipple, Richard H. Pershan, and Henry L. King, New York City, of counsel, for defendants Columbia Pictures Corporation and Screen Gems, Inc.

Adolph Schimel and Harold Lasser, New York City, for Universal Pictures Co., Inc.


RYAN, District Judge.

This civil anti-trust suit, filed by the United States on April 10, 1958, under Section 4 of the Sherman Act (15 U.S. C.A. § 4) and Section 15 of the Clayton Act (15 U.S.C.A. § 25) alleges that the defendants violated Section 1 of the Sherman Act (15 U.S.C.A. § 1) and Section 7 of the Clayton Act (15 U.S.C.A. § 18).
